About L.C. Krey

L.C. Krey is a scholar working on Reproductive Medicine,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Genetics,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health and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, having authored 162 papers that have together received 8.4k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Hypothalamic control of reproductive hormones (45 papers), Reproductive Biology and Fertility (45 papers), Ovarian function and disorders (34 papers), Estrogen and related hormone effects (28 papers), Stress Responses and Cortisol (28 papers), Assisted Reproductive Technology and Twin Pregnancy (23 papers), Neuroendocrine regulation and behavior (19 papers) and Prenatal Screening and Diagnostics (18 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Behavioral Neuroscience (2.9k citations), Reproductive Medicine (2.5k citations), Biological Psychiatry (515 citations), Endocrine and Autonomic Systems (1.0k citations) and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ism (1.5k citations). L.C. Krey has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Canada and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Bruce S. McEwen, RM Sapolsky, Robert M. Sapolsky, BS McEwen, E. Knobil, J. Grifo, B. S. McEwen, W.R. Butler, Ivan Lieberburg and Nicole Noyes. Their work appears in journals such as Fertility and Sterility, Endocrinology, Neuroendocrinology, Brain Research and Human Reproduction.
